Design of PCI transmission card based on pci_t32

Abstract: A novel PCI transmission card, which can be used in modern multimedia digital language laboratory, is proposed. By being integrated with FPGA chip of Altera, the card is of small size, low cost, flexile field programming, and high-speed transmission. We illustrate internal logic of FPGA in detail, especially PCI interface based on pci_t32 ip core. The simulated and measured results are shown. The card satisfies data communication between 80 terminals and teacher, and the serial data rate reaches 270.950 4 Mbps.

Key words: digital language laboratory, FPGA, pci_t32, transmission card
